English | German | Russian | Czech

implacably English

Meaning implacably meaning

What does implacably mean?

implacably

In an implacable manner.

Synonyms implacably synonyms

What other words have the same or similar meaning as implacably?

implacably English » English

inexorably

Are you looking for...?